1 From aa05e0048cec25719921291e8749674b8cc66fc0 Mon Sep 17 00:00:00 2001
2 From: Hauke Mehrtens <hauke@hauke-m.de>
3 Date: Sat, 26 Nov 2011 21:28:56 +0100
4 Subject: [PATCH 18/21] USB: EHCI: Add a generic platform device driver
5
6 This adds a generic driver for platform devices. It works like the PCI
7 driver and is based on it. This is for devices which do not have an own
8 bus but their EHCI controller works like a PCI controller. It will be
9 used for the Broadcom bcma and ssb USB EHCI controller.
